Image from MySpace The English Beat with Eleven Fingered CharlieFriday, Nov. 30Antones (213 W 5th St)Doors at 8, $17[info] | [tickets]Known simply as The Beat in their native UK, The English Beat were possibly the predominant 2-tone ska revival bands in the early 80s. Although some would argue The Specials were more influential, The English Beat defined the 2-tone movement with their potent blend of mod soul, Jamaican dancehall and reggae, and a staunchly leftist,......

Ming's Cafe (Chinese) Location: 2604 Guadalupe St. [map] Phone: (512) 476-8888 Cost: Lunch specials $6-8; Dinner dishes $6-12 Atmosphere: Clean, good tunes, comfy booths and a semi-private outdoor patio. Food: The word on the street is that Ming's is hit or miss, so we decided to check in and assess the situation. We ordered straight off the Daily Specials menu: crawfish with jalapeno black bean sauce, curry chicken with potato and the specialty spinach. We......
